Transaction 7822a2992e1084a276aa361480c51423f8cc7a98b489318f51ba05a8eedc15c6

2 Input
2 Outputs
  • 7822a2992e1084a276aa361480c51423f8cc7a98b489318f51ba05a8eedc15c6:0
  • value  23619651
    address  3CVmy6cSWs5njpdYL9P6Ch4LNL5mxKtYho
  • 7822a2992e1084a276aa361480c51423f8cc7a98b489318f51ba05a8eedc15c6:1
  • value  943841
    address  3BxYGdD8FYRjeNRR2MDC9QFkd7y25vTE4c